Seeing an error code like 338 while trying to play Roblox is frustrating, especially when it kicks you out of a game right as you are getting started. This specific error usually points to a conflict between your device's network configuration, corrupted temporary files, or graphics settings that the game client cannot process. Knowing how to troubleshoot these settings matters because it gets you back into the game quickly without having to reinstall everything or wait for server fixes.

What causes Roblox error 338?

Error 338 typically happens when the Roblox client loses sync with the game server due to local setting mismatches. You might see this after a recent game update, a sudden internet drop, or when background applications interfere with Roblox's network ports. It is essentially a communication breakdown between your computer or phone and the Roblox servers, often triggered by a local configuration hiccup rather than a permanent account issue.

How do I fix Roblox settings to resolve error 338?

The first step is to clear your temporary files. Corrupted cache data is a frequent culprit. Navigate to your local AppData folder on Windows and delete the Roblox folder to force a clean reload of the game files. If you need more detailed performance troubleshooting steps, you can review our detailed performance troubleshooting steps to ensure your system is running optimally.

Should I lower my graphics settings?

Yes, mismatched graphics configurations can trigger unexpected crashes. If you are playing on an older machine, adjusting graphics for older hardware can prevent the client from overloading and throwing error codes. Conversely, if you have a powerful setup, tweaking settings for high-end graphics cards ensures the game utilizes your hardware correctly without causing driver conflicts.

What if I am playing on a phone or tablet?

Mobile devices handle background processes differently. Closing unused apps and ensuring your operating system is updated can resolve connection drops. For specific guidance, look into optimizing mobile device settings to maintain a stable connection during gameplay.

Does this affect Roblox Studio?

Developers can also encounter similar configuration errors when testing places. Ensuring your local environment is clean helps prevent studio crashes. You can find advice on configuring Roblox Studio for development to keep your workflow uninterrupted.

What common mistakes should I avoid when troubleshooting?

Many players immediately uninstall and reinstall Roblox without clearing the cache first. This often leaves the corrupted files behind, meaning the error returns. Another mistake is ignoring firewall settings. Your antivirus might mistakenly flag Roblox's network activity. Adding an exception for Roblox in your security software is a quick fix that saves time. For official guidance on network-related issues, you can also check the official Roblox support documentation.

What are my immediate next steps?

Use this quick checklist to get back into the game:

  • Clear cache: Close Roblox completely and delete temporary files from your device.
  • Restart your router: Power cycle your modem to refresh your local network connection.
  • Lower graphics quality: Set your in-game graphics to 1 or 2 to test for stability.
  • Check security software: Add Roblox to your firewall and antivirus allow list.
  • Update drivers: Install the latest version of your graphics card drivers.

If the error persists after trying these steps, the issue may be on Roblox's end. Wait a few hours and try again, as server-side glitches often resolve themselves without user intervention.